### Action item: Harrowfield gateway buffering

During the outage, the Harrowfield telemetry gateway dropped readings from roughly forty tractors because its in-memory buffer had no overflow policy. Owner for the fix is the Fieldwire team: add disk-backed spill, cap retention at six hours, and alert when the buffer exceeds half capacity. Target is two sprints out. Progress will be reported at this sync until closed. Design notes, capacity math, and the review checklist are being tracked on the internal page:

runbook for yahop-tajep: https://jenkins.olvarqstack.internal/settings

Veristack loads third-party data validators as sandboxed plugins. Each plugin runs under its own service account with read-only access to the record stream; write-back of validation verdicts goes through the broker, never directly. Support: if a customer reports a validator stuck in "pending," check the broker queue depth first, then the plugin's account status. Disabled accounts show as "quarantined" in the admin panel. To query plugin account status from the internal broker API, use the key below.

gateway credential: qvz23-XSZTNBjrucz4Q49XMT1TuVw

Subject: On-call notes for Sprig, the plant-watering scheduler

Welcome aboard. Sprig dispatches watering jobs to greenhouse controllers every 15 minutes; a missed cycle is tolerable, two in a row pages us. Before escalating, check that the schedule compiler finished its morning run and that the controller heartbeat table is current — nine times out of ten it's a stale heartbeat, not the scheduler itself. Do not pause the dispatcher during business hours without looping in Marit. Full triage flow is on the internal page.

operations page: https://confluence.lumiclabs.internal/projects/display/browse/projects/b6be